Abstract
A continuous side airbag seam for use in a seat of a motor vehicle is disclosed. The seam includes a first material and a second material or a combination of materials joined to one another. The seam further may include any known thread member used to join the first material to the second material. The seam will extend from a portion near the top of the side panel of the seat cover to a portion near the back of the side panel of the seat cover. The seam will be continuous from the top portion to the back portion of the side panel cover of the seat. The continuous seam will have a predetermined shaped curve therein. The predetermined shaped curve will allow for quicker deployment of both the thorax section and pelvis section of an advanced two part side airbag to deploy both downward and forward in a controlled manner.

19. A method of deploying an airbag from a seat in a vehicle during a crash situation, said method including the steps of:
-
sewing a seat cover with a continuous seam that extends from a top portion of a side panel of said seat cover to a lower back portion of said side panel of said seat cover; arranging an airbag within the seat adjacent to said continuous seam; and tearing said continuous seam in a unified motion to allow said airbag to have a predetermined deployment time in the crash situation. - View Dependent Claims (20)
